[01] Why Bedford County?

Bell Buckle, a small town within Bedford County, is known for its annual RC-MoonPie Festival and as the home of The Webb School, a historic preparatory institution. Located in south-central Tennessee, Bedford County is approximately 50 miles southeast of Nashville, making commutes to the larger city feasible for some residents. The community offers a blend of pastoral countryside with rolling hills and river bottoms, with the scenic Duck River, one of Tennessee's most biologically diverse rivers, winding through the county. Outdoor recreation opportunities include fishing and boating on the Duck River and at Coy Gaithers/Bedford Lake, along with hiking trails in state parks like Henry Horton. Life in Bedford County often appeals to families and those seeking a quieter, more rural setting. The public school system, Bedford County Schools, serves over 8,800 students across 17 schools, including elementary, middle, and high schools. The local economy is seeing new investments, particularly in manufacturing and infrastructure. Recent projects include a new TCAT campus and an MTSU Aerospace facility, alongside ongoing revitalization efforts in downtown Shelbyville, including a Riverview District project along the Duck River.

[07] Frequently Asked Questions

Is Bedford County, TN a good place to move to?

Bedford County has a Boom Town Index score of 61/100, ranking #385 among 996 U.S. counties. With job growth at +1.8% and a median household income of $59,955, it's an above-average county on economic indicators.

Is Bedford County affordable?

The median home value in Bedford County is $221,200 with median rent at $863/month. The income-to-home-value ratio is 0.271, which is more affordable than the national average.

Is Bedford County growing or shrinking?

Population growth: +1.6% year-over-year. Job growth: +1.8%. Home values changed +0.4% in the past 12 months.

Are people moving to Bedford County?

Yes — 4.56% of Bedford County's population moved from another state, which is above the national average and indicates strong in-migration.
